Mobile Crusher Application
Mobile crushing plants are selected when relocation speed, site access and temporary production planning are more important than permanent civil construction. Ruilong can match mobile jaw, mobile impact, mobile screen and conveyor units according to material and output requirements.

Selection basis
Process Fit
Selection starts from material condition and plant target, then moves into machine model, chamber configuration, drive power, foundation, conveyor routing and long-term wear-part planning.
Suitable materialQuarry stone, construction aggregate and temporary crushing feed
Plant roleOn-site crushing and screening where relocation is required
ConfigurationMobile jaw, mobile impact, mobile cone, mobile screen and conveyors
Selection dataRoad access, site working area, feed size and required output size
Flexible site layout
Mobile units reduce civil foundation work and help follow quarry faces or temporary projects.
Matched feeding
Feeder and hopper size are matched to upstream loading equipment and feed size.
Integrated screening
Screening and return circuits can be added for final aggregate control.
Transport planning
Dimensions, weight, permits and site access should be reviewed before delivery.
Technical parameters
Model Reference
Representative parameter data is organized for preliminary selection. Final model selection should be confirmed against material test data, feed grading, operating hours and plant layout.
Configuration item
Typical option
Engineering note
Primary mobile unit
Mobile jaw crusher
Handles larger feed before secondary reduction
Secondary mobile unit
Mobile impact or cone crusher
Selected by material hardness and final shape target
Screening unit
Mobile screen
Classifies final aggregate and return material
Conveying
Integrated or auxiliary belt conveyors
Connects units and stockpiles
Site support
Power, access road and working pad
Determines practical production layout
Mobile plant configuration should be confirmed by site mobility, local transport limits and required production hours.
